Saskatchewan Country doesn't bother with Nashville gloss. The playlists lean heavily on Canadian artists you won't hear on mainstream U.S. country stations: Ian Tyson's cowboy ballads, the raw baritone of Colter Wall, and plenty of local talent from the prairie circuit. There's an authenticity here that's hard to fake. Morning shows might feature a farmer's weather report between tracks. It's unpretentious and grounded.
